Access Holdings announced the appointment of Ms. Bolaji Agbede as the Acting Group Chief Executive Officer on Monday, February 12, 2024, following the passing of former Group Chief Executive Officer, Dr. Herbert Wigwe. READ FULL ARTICLE HERE

In a statement regarding Agbede’s appointment, the company’s Board of Directors noted that her designation is contingent upon approval from the Central Bank of Nigeria.

Here are seven key points about her educational background, leadership, and experience within the banking industry:

  1. Extensive Experience: With over 27 years in the banking sector, Ms. Agbede boasts a wealth of expertise in human resources management, customer relationship management, and banking operations.
  2. Educational Background: She holds a bachelor’s degree in Mathematics and Statistics from the University of Lagos (1990) and an MBA from Cranfield University (2002). Additionally, she is a member of the Chartered Institute of Management UK and Chartered Institute of Personnel Management of Nigeria.
  3. Professional Development: Ms. Agbede has actively engaged in numerous prestigious leadership and professional development initiatives, including the High-Performance Leadership Programme at IMD and the Strategic Talent Management Programme at the London Business School.
